Pepsi CEO: Big Companies Can Do Better

What’s happening? Indra Nooyi, the former Pepsi CEO for 12 years before stepping down in 2018, new memoir examines how she pushed the company on sustainability.

Why is this important? She talks about corporate responsibility not as taking away from shareholders but in terms of how we can make money in different ways. Words matter people, and her words can ring true to certain sectors. Different means, same end.

How will this be important? “I want to deliver great returns but I want to make sure that I’m not creating problems downstream for the company because of the business model that I’ve developed to deliver those returns or the cost I’m passing onto society.”
